Not necessarily.

The second article is jumping to conclusions. The first one is a little more scientific and expresses the limitations of the study but doesn’t spend much time dwelling on them.

There is a wrong assumption here that a smile is a universal and predictable indicator of happiness.
In reality there are several different kinds of smiles and a wide open, ear to ear, teeth showing smile which is very common in pictures is more a sign of nervousness, conformance and submission.

So basically that’s the point of it and something that the researchers probably overlooked.
The kind of smile that most people use in pictures tends to pass as too attainable + too insincere so you can’t really equate it to happiness.

Hence the common advice in the community to have pictures in your dating apps with a small sexy grin instead of a huge open smile.

Smiles are sexy and attractive, but just the right kind.
As long as you are sexy AND sincere, you can use them in spades.
